Spectroscopic investigations on intramolecular hydrogen bonds

The Mannich reaction of aldehydes and secondary amines like piperidine or morpholine with substituted phenols or naphtols yields products which contain a proton donor and a proton acceptor in the same molecule. A favorable geometry allows the formation of an intramolecular hydrogen bond. Syntheses of derivatives of these Mannichbases with various aromatic substituents or different nitrogen bases allow to modify the donor and acceptor properties of the atoms belonging to the hydrogen bond. Such compounds are excellent model systems for the study of hydrogen bonding as a function of the electronic properties of the atoms in the bond. In addition, these compounds are useful for investigations of environmental effect. It was shown that increase of proton donor strength and increase of the basicity of the nitrogen base favor proton transfer. The properties of hydrogen bonds in different structures, solvents and at different temperatures were investigated by new spectroscopic techniques (UV, 1H-NMR, X-ray). The donor and acceptor subunits as well as the substituent at the methylen bridge determine the chemical shift of the proton which is a measure of the hydrogen bond strength. The chemical shift is dependent on the distance between the two heavy atoms of the hydrogen bond. It was shown that changes of environment and temperature changes have great influence on the structure and the properties of the hydrogen bond. (Author)
